Porsche confirm 2017 line up

Porsche Team LMP1 have confirmed that André Lotterer, Nick Tandy and Earl Bamber will all drive for them in the 2017 World Endurance Championship.

Neel Jani, Nick Tandy and André Lotterer will take up the #1 car, while sitting in the #2 will be Timo Bernhard, Brendon Hartley and Earl Bamber.

The drivers were announced at Porsche’s Night of Champions in Weissach, Germany on Saturday 3 December.

Porsche won six out of the nine races last season, including the famous 24 Hours of Le Mans. The 2017 World Endurance Championship will get underway on April 17, at the 6 hours of Silverstone.
